Harold “Randy” Asbury, 67, of Ashland, formerly of Winchester, passed away Wednesday, Oct. 11, 2017, in Community Hospice Care Center.

He was born Jan. 27, 1950, in Matewan, W.Va., a son of the late Walter V. Asbury II and Juanita M. Johnson DeHart.

He was also preceded in death by a sister, Kathy Daniels.

Randy was of the Baptist faith. He worked during his youth as a coal miner and later retired from Toyota Motor Manufacturer in Georgetown. He was a U.S. Marine veteran and a member of Winchester VFW Post 2728.

Randy was an avid University of Kentucky basketball fan. If anyone wishes to wear Randy’s favorite team’s logos and/or colors to the funeral home or graveside service in his memory, please do so.

He is survived by his devoted and adoring wife, Robin J. Asbury; his daughters, Rebecca (P.D. Collins) A. Beavers and Rachel (Geoffrey) A. Blankenship; five grandchildren, Carrie L. Beavers, D. Zane Crawford, Owen M. and Vera Rose Blankenship and Kimberly R. Beavers; two great-grandchildren; and his loving siblings, Sandra Kay Sincell, Brenda Church and Walter V. Asbury III.

Randy will also sadly be missed by many dear friends and numerous nieces, nephews, cousins, aunts, uncles and in-laws.
